Dublin, the vibrant capital of Ireland, is a city where ancient history harmonizes beautifully with modern culture. The River Liffey flows through the heart of the city, flanked by lively streets, historic buildings, and a plethora of pubs that have been serving locals and visitors alike for centuries. Dublin's charm lies not just in its impressive Georgian architecture and the historic Trinity College, which houses the illuminated Book of Kells, but also in its warm and welcoming atmosphere. Here, the stories of literary greats like James Joyce and Samuel Beckett echo in the cobblestone streets, inviting you to explore the rich tapestry of Irish heritage. As you stroll through vibrant neighborhoods such as Temple Bar and St. Stephen's Green, you'll discover a city teeming with life, from the infectious energy of street performers to the cozy corners of traditional pubs where you can savor a pint of Guinness. Dublin's culinary scene has blossomed in recent years, offering everything from hearty Irish fare to innovative restaurants that reflect the city's multicultural influences. Whether you’re delving into its rich literary past, enjoying a night out in its lively pubs, or exploring its beautiful parks, Dublin is a city that leaves an indelible mark on every traveler.

Hidden gems

The Little Museum of Dublin

A quirky museum that offers a charming insight into Dublin's history, showcasing artifacts and stories from the 20th century.

Marsh's Library

A hidden gem that feels like stepping back in time with its stunning architecture and rare books, situated next to St. Patrick's Cathedral.

The Irish Museum of Modern Art

Housed in a beautiful historic building, this museum features contemporary art exhibitions and lovely gardens for a peaceful retreat.

The Pepper Canister Church (St. Stephen's Church)

An architecturally stunning church often overlooked by tourists, offering a serene atmosphere and beautiful stained glass.

The Dublin Flea Market

A vibrant market that showcases local artisans and vintage finds, perfect for those looking to experience Dublin's creative scene.

Practical tips

  • ·Public transport includes buses and the Luas tram system; consider getting a Leap Card for savings.
  • ·Currency is Euro; credit cards are widely accepted but always carry some cash.
  • ·English is the primary language, making communication easy for most travelers.
  • ·Safety is generally good, but remain cautious in crowded areas against pickpockets.
  • ·Tipping is customary; around 10-15% in restaurants is appreciated.
